Understanding the Lingo: Your Gambling Glossary
Before you start spinning those reels, it’s helpful to get familiar with some common gambling terms. Here are a few to get you started:
- Pokies: This is Aussie slang for slot machines. You’ll find a massive variety of pokies online, from classic three-reel games to modern video slots with bonus rounds and exciting features.
- RTP (Return to Player): This percentage indicates how much of the wagered money a pokie is expected to pay back to players over time. The higher the RTP, the better your chances of winning in the long run.
- Wagering Requirements: These are conditions attached to bonuses, requiring you to wager a certain amount of money before you can withdraw your winnings. Always read the terms and conditions carefully!
- House Edge: This is the casino’s built-in advantage over the player in a particular game. It’s the percentage of each bet the casino expects to win over time.
- Volatility: This refers to the risk level of a game. High-volatility games offer the potential for bigger wins but less frequently, while low-volatility games offer smaller, more frequent wins.

Responsible Gambling: Play Smart, Not Hard
Gambling should always be viewed as a form of entertainment, not a way to make money. It’s crucial to gamble responsibly and set limits to protect yourself from potential harm. Here’s some advice:
- Set a Budget: Before you start playing, decide how much money you’re willing to spend and stick to it. Never chase your losses.
- Set Time Limits: Decide how much time you’ll spend gambling and take regular breaks.
- Use Self-Exclusion Tools: If you feel you’re losing control, most online casinos offer self-exclusion options, allowing you to restrict your access to gambling for a set period.
- Seek Help If Needed: If you’re struggling with problem gambling, reach out to a support organisation like Gambling Help Online or Lifeline. They offer confidential support and resources.
